Debugging a background program

How do I debug a program that runs in the background?

Go to SM51. Choose the server in which your background program is running. Place the cursor on the line which shows your program. Choose the menu option 'Debugging'. Depending on your version the menu option is in different places. If you have the correct authorizations, a window will pop up, with your program in the debugger.
